TITLE: Inversion and Forward Modeling Approaches for Large Scale Geophysical Electromagnetic Measurements SPEAKER: Tarek Habashy AFFILIATION: Schlumberger Research In this presentation we review a number of inversion and forward modeling approaches for large-scale geophysical electromagnetic applications arising in oil exploration, such as single-well logging measurements, surface-to-borehole, cross-well and surface EM. Much of the challenges associated with these types of applications are related to the large computational cost of the forward modeling and the inversion non-uniqueness inherent in the measurements. We will review efficient forward modeling algorithms specifically targeted to our applications and cover some of the regularization approaches that can help in narrowing down the class of solutions that have physical and practical usefulness. If time allows, we will also cover joint physics inversion for the integration of electromagnetic with seismic or pressure measurements.
